An overview of PhotoSlide GK2 key features:
• Joomla! 1.5 Native
• Javascript Framework Mootools
• Option for compressed engine script use
• New technique of assets JavaScripts files
• Content display of all Articles from any section or category
• Image Slide display with interactive content articles
• One high style quality design module 100% css based provided
• Future release of free and commercial style modules with easy integration
• Interactive communication with 3th party components in specific commercial modules.
• Extensions support interface with component administration
• Multilanguage support for component, plugins, extensions and modules
• Customize User formatting
• Lightweight, modern and fast-loading design.
• Image quality control system for loading optimization
• Easy and friendly administration
• Support GIF, JPG and PNG normal format image (in some modules PNG format with transparent background).
• SEF URLs
• Different styles transitions effects
• Different slide navigation tools available
• Control panel - users can control the display of amount of news image
• Level Access for slide display control
• AJAX support tools
• W3C XHTML 1.0 Transitional. W3C CSS Valid.
• Fully compatible IE7,

GK2 Photo Slide is clearly a fantastic looking gallery slideshow that incorporates descriptive text. There are many customizable layouts, and features can be turned on or off depending on your requirements.
However, there are several quirky aspects that reduce my rating on this Component. The download package needs to be unzipped, and only the component is installed via Joomla extensions installer. You must then install the required plugins via the Photo Slide control panel, and finally install the Modules in the Joomla extensions installer. There are three plugin / module combinations, the differences are not described in the documentation. So you’ll need to install them all to see how each looks!
During this process of checking out the differences between the modules, you’ll discover that all the work you did can’t be easily moved from one module design to the next. There is no copy function in the control panel, even though the fields are identical. Additionally, once you have added a picture to a slide, you’ll never know what it is again. No thumbnail is created, and there is no way to change it other than going into the actual my SQL file and editing the field.
Finally, for some users, a critical nail in the coffin will rear its ugly head when they attempt to write a text description longer than 255 characters. Sorry, it just can’t be done. Even though the word count can be changed to whatever you feel like, you’ll never get more than 255 characters into the text description.
It amazes me that so many people give this Component such high ratings with so many flaws. Of course, it is free, and in that regard this is a fantastic extension. But, I would be happy to buy an improved version that clears up all these problems.

I am fairly new at Joomla and have installed only about 10 modules. Whereas a typical module takes 30-60 minutes to get going, this module is still problematic after days. A lot of the problems seem to be related to the slightly weird approach the authors have.
- You have to register and opt in to mailing
- The documentation talks a lot about how great the product is and shows lots of obvious screens shots but forgets to mention how things fit together.
- You likely will have to edit /templates/templatename/templateDetails.xml
- You need to create a blank article with a set of content like this basic content: {loadposition theSlideShowPositionDefinedinXLMfile}
- The download can not be directly installed, you first need to download locally and then figure out the subfolders.
- The documentation states things like "same applies for the other options" yet the other options then do not work.
- The forum can only be visited after you log on to their site.
- They seem to have a strange concept of open source, open source without the community.
So if you really want that sliding effect and like figuring it all out, it is a decent module, but for a gallery for instance I have found Phoca to be far superior in stability and functionality, be it less flashy.
